'''''Electron''''' is | '''''Electron''''' is an open-source programming environment to allow an application normally developed for a web browser to run as a standalone app on the user's computer. It consists of a browser to display the output the application generates (currently Chromium), a CSS processor, and a Javascript interpreter, It also provides the same connectivity to the Internet that the user's web browser has, so that, for example, if the application uses a remote database, it can connect to it. | ||
Electron can encrypt the application so that its internal operations are not visible to those who download it. | Electron can encrypt the application so that its internal operations are not visible to those who download it. |
